The ingredients needed to make Lentil and ginger soup #mycookbook:
  1. Prepare 200 g orange lentils
  2. Take 2-3 tablespoons olive oil
  3. Take 1 onion, chopped
  4. Get 1 carrot, peeled and chopped
  5. Prepare 2 cloves garlic, peeled and chopped
  6. Prepare 50 g fresh ginger, grated
  7. Prepare 3 teaspoons ground cumin
  8. Get Pinch each of turmeric and paprika
  9. Prepare 1 tin chopped tomatoes
  10. Prepare 1 litre water or stock. (I used chicken stock, but if you use vegetable stock the recipe is vegetarian/vegan)
  11. Make ready Salt and pepper

Instructions to make Lentil and ginger soup #mycookbook:
  1. Heat the olive oil in a large pan, then gently fry the onion until starting to soften.
  2. Add the carrot, garlic, ginger and spices, fry for a few minutes more.
  3. Add the lentils, stock/water and tomatoes. Simmer gently until the lentils are soft (approx 15 - 20 minutes.)
  4. Cook until the lentils are starting to get a little soft. The soup is ready and can be served just as it is
  5. Or can be blended with a stick blender and be served as a smoother soup.
